Output 9504243bc0cb77194b45127aec49e24041eddb2f20a0e6eeec5bf45bdb4add3b:0

value
18652885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db06da8df6eec76e67456ae935e5509d4a2d1c44 OP_EQUAL
address
3Mf87m31ZMrJYLW3dURRTuWiZy94T7ynUM
transaction
9504243bc0cb77194b45127aec49e24041eddb2f20a0e6eeec5bf45bdb4add3b
spent
true